Printing Wirless

Hi this is my first post so I'm not sure if its the right place?
I'm having problems with my printer and internet which are both wireless but I can only connect to one at a time, so if I'm on the internet i have to change my network connection to the printer to print something, and then change it back to the internet to have access to the web again.
Is there any way that the two can connect to my macbook without changing the connection all the time?
Message was edited by: Jordan Lucas

I think you have setup your printer up as peer-to-peer ad-hoc network.
I suggest you ditch the ad-hoc network and use the wireless internet as your main network. You need to change the printer into infrastructure mode and then enter the network name of the wireless internet and password (if the network is encrypted). Make sure you use DHCP on the printer.

  • HELP! Printing wirelessly!

    Help! I have a mac book and i have the HP Photosmart Printer that should print wirlessly with my macbook. I don't know how to get it to do that though! I have an airport express. I connected the printer to the airport express, is that what I should be doing?? Still I get no option or any idea how to print wirlessly. helpp thanks!

    Yes you should hook the printer to the Airport Express via the USB. Then on the MacBook go to Applications->Utilities->Airport Setup Assistant and open it up. Choose to setup a new system and it should see the AE. If it doesn't you may need to reset the AE. Do so by unplugging the USB and unplug it from the wall. There's a little button you need a paper clip or pen to depress and hold it in and plug it back in while still depressing the button. Wait until it flashes green 4 times. Then you can release the button and plug the USB back in.
    Go back the the Setup Assistant and it should see a new access point. Choose it and configure it to print wirelessly. The AE should restart and you should be good to go.
    Then try and print something. If you don't see the printer choose BonJour and that should find your printer.

    Hi there, I'll try my best to answer your questions:
    Marvcohen2002 wrote:
    1)  What do I need to do to enable the HP 6310xi to print wirlessly from my home or work wireless networks?  Will connecting a router to the Ethernet port enable wireless printing, for example?  Or, is there some other solution?  If so, exactly what is it?
    If you have the printer already setup as a USB connection, remove the USB cable at this point and uninstall the printer software from the computer. Connect the printer to your wireless router with an ethernet cable and reinstall the software for the appropriate operating system from the driver download page . During the reinstallation be sure to select Through the network as the connection type when prompted. If you want to print from multiple computers on your network you'll need to install the driver selecting Through the network  on each of them. While the printer does not have wireless capability built in, setting up the printer this way will enable you to print from wireless enabled computers on the same network as the printer. Page 29 of the printer's user guide provides detailed instructions for setting up the printer as a network device.
    2)  I downloaded the HP Cloud printing app for the iPad Air from the Apple Apps store.  The idea is to try to print from the iPad Air to the HP 6310xi via a USB port, for example, eventually wirelessly if at all possible (see #1 above).  However, the app does not work at all.  The Apple people say it is supposed to work, but have no solutions, probably due to lack of technical expertise.
    You cannot print from a mobile device (smartphone, tablet) to the printer via a USB port. To print from a mobile device you will need a WiFi capable printer. If you want to be able to print remotely from a mobile device to a printer i.e. when the device and printer are not connected to the same WiFi network, you will need a web enabled wireless printer. This link is to the current range of HP wireless printers, the majority of which are also web enabled (the ePrint logo will indicate this).
